Actavis -v- Merck [2008] EWCA Civ 444

21 May 2008

Peter Prescott QC was leading counsel in the landmark case of Actavis v. Merck which aligned UK practice as regards Swiss-claims with that of the EPO. He persuaded the Court of Appeal to establish a new exception to the long-standing rule in Young v. Bristol Aeroplane (that a later court of appeal is bound by the decision of an earlier court of appeal) so as to conform with a settled interpretation given by the Boards of Appeal of the EPO. The judgment enabled Merck to obtain otherwise excluded patent protection for a Swiss-style claim for a dosage form of finasteride. The appeal was heard during March 2008.
